Frequently Asked Questions

What makes the Staccato XL suitable for competition shooting?

The Staccato XL is well-suited for competition due to its extra-large magwell for fast reloads, the Island Barrel modification that reduces recoil and improves sight stability, and its overall smooth performance, making it competitive even in divisions like Limited Optics.

How does the Staccato XL's Island Barrel work?

The Island Barrel modification involves removing material from the slide and adding weight to the barrel. This shifts the gun's balance forward, effectively reducing the recoil impulse and keeping the front sight more stable during rapid firing.

Is the Staccato XL considered a 'race gun'?

While the Staccato XL can be heavily modified to perform like a race gun, a stock or mildly modified XL can 'fly under the radar' in competition divisions like Limited Optics, offering significant performance without the extreme modifications of open-class race guns.

What is the difference between the Staccato XL and XC?

The Staccato XC is considered the flagship model, often likened to a 'Ferrari' for its aggressive performance. The XL is described as a 'grand touring car,' offering a smoother, more refined shooting experience that can surprise even XC enthusiasts with its capabilities.
